You be the detective! Ive been searching for a lost hiker, Bill Ewasko, in Joshua Tree. What makes this missing persons case so intriguing is a solitary clue: a single cell ping, three days after he disappeared, that originated 10.6 miles (give or take) from the tower. Despite the vastness of Joshua Tree, theres actually fairly few places that fit this description. I was able to find a new spot that is a candidate for the ping location, in a place that was much further from Bills car than previously thought, where there has been little or no searching up to this time, and which is right next to a wild and remote area of the park. Ive been able to show that the entire journey could have been made in a cell dark zone. Thats the area Ive been searching, and recently the main person searching has been looking around there too. Theres one big flaw to this theory (well, theres more than one, but this is the most obvious): that Bill could get to this point without crossing any trails, EXCEPT one, towards the end of the journey. This is a video of me intersecting the trail much as Bill might have, in a low light situation. Its a good test of whether Bill could have missed it or not. Can you see the intersecting trail? youtu.be/J7zvsVei8Hc
